![]() |
# 1 |
משתמש - היכל התהילה
|
עזרה עם switch ב C#
עשיתי תוכנית שנותנת לך תרגילים חשבון
עשיתי שיבחרו סימן לפעולה + / * - (אחרי זה מסדר את התוכנית שתהייה ברורה למשתמש חח קודם לסיים) עשיתי שכל פעם נגיד בחרו + יהיו 10 תרגילים של חיבור אני רוצה לעשות שאחרי ה 10 תרגילים האלה המשתמש יוכל לבחור תרגילים אחרים למשל חיסור הבעיה שניסיתי לעשות את זה לא ממש הלך איך עושים? זאת התוכנית קוד:
char act; int sum, a, b,user; act = char.Parse(Console.ReadLine()); Random targil = new Random(); switch (act) { case '+': for (int i = 0; i <= 2; i++) { a = targil.Next(1, 100); b = targil.Next(1, 100); sum = a + b; Console.Write(a + " + " + b + " = "); user = int.Parse(Console.ReadLine()); if (user == sum) { Console.Write("googd"); } else { while (user != sum) { Console.WriteLine("try again"); Console.Write(a + " + " + b + " = "); user = int.Parse(Console.ReadLine()); } } } break; case '-': break; case '*': Console.WriteLine("kefel"); break; case '/': Console.WriteLine("hiluk"); break; } |
![]() |
חברים פעילים הצופים באשכול זה: 1 (0 חברים ו- 1 אורחים) | |
|
|